Liverpool Eye Brighton's Rising Star Ayari

Liverpool has entered the race to sign Brighton's highly-rated midfielder, Yasin Ayari. The 22-year-old Sweden international has attracted significant attention following a standout season on the south coast. He made 29 Premier League appearances, contributing three goals and three assists.
Brighton is keen to secure Ayari's long-term future and has begun negotiations for a new contract. While his current deal runs until 2027, the club aims to protect his increasing market value. Ayari fits Brighton's model of developing talent, often leading to profitable sales or extended contracts.
Ayari's profile—young, mobile, and positionally flexible—makes him an attractive prospect for top Premier League clubs like Liverpool. His technical ability and energy are valued by managers seeking versatile midfielders.
Other clubs, including Chelsea, Tottenham, and Newcastle, are also reportedly interested, potentially setting up a competitive midfield transfer race. Liverpool's interest appears to be a strategic move to identify and acquire promising talent before their market value escalates further.
